The corporation has been wildly successful, in this, the third year of operation. while operating in the social media advertising arena can be risky, the corporation has been able through strategic alliances and timely hires, to stay ahead of the profit curve. while the stock price continues to escalate since ipo, some shareholders grow weary of no dividends. a dividend would allow the firm to finally be listed on the nyse, opening more capital potential to the firm. as is true with any technology firm, there are corporate raiders lurking hoping that management slips, so the firm can be swallowed up. few shares are owned by the management team- only 12% of all outstanding shares. approximately 20% of the firm’s shares are in treasury, not because of an under-subscription, but because the firm purchased shares for the last two years in a buyback. as the cfo of the firm, management turns to your leadership on strategic financial issues. specifically, 1) what should the firm do about dividend policy- be specific, and 2) what can the firm do long-term to protect the organization from corporate raiders? Problem 2-18 job-order costing for a service company [lo2-1, lo2-2, lo2-3]speedy auto repairs uses a job-order costing system. the company's direct materials consist of replacement parts installed in customer vehicles, and its direct labor consists of the mechanics' hourly wages. speedy's overhead costs include various items, such as the shop manager's salary, depreciation of equipment, utilities, insurance, and magazine subscriptions and refreshments for the waiting room. the company applies all of its overhead costs to jobs based on direct labor-hours. at the beginning of the year, it made the following estimates: direct labor-hours required to support estimated output 10,000fixed overhead cost $ 90,000variable overhead cost per direct labor-hour $ 1.00 required: 1. compute the predetermined overhead rate.2. during the year, mr. wilkes brought in his vehicle to replace his brakes, spark plugs, and tires. the following information was available with respect to his job: direct materials $ 600direct labor cost $ 180direct labor-hours used 2 compute mr. wilkes' total job cost. 3. if speedy establishes its selling prices using a markup percentage of 30% of its total job cost, then how much would it have charged mr. wilkes?
